What is Celery? Celery Meaning in Hindi and English
Celery is a versatile vegetable used for centuries in many cuisines. You might wonder, what is celery called in Hindi? In Hindi, celery is known as “ajmod” or “ajmo”. Knowing where celery comes from can give us a deeper understanding of its cultural value and uses.
The name “ajmod” in Hindi comes from the Sanskrit word “ajamoda”. This word describes the plant’s unique smell. This shows how important celery is in traditional Indian medicine and cooking. How to Select and Store Celery
When picking celery, look for stalks that are fresh and crisp. Choose stalks with bright green leaves and sturdy stalks. Avoid wilted or yellow leaves, as they indicate old or poorly handled celery.
To store celery right, keep it cool and dry. Store it in the fridge, wrapped in plastic or foil. Keep it away from foods with strong smells, as celery absorbs odors quickly. Also, use sealed containers or bags to keep it fresh.
Here are some tips for selecting and storing celery:
- Choose celery with fresh, green leaves
- Store celery in the refrigerator at a temperature below 40°F
- Keep celery away from strong-smelling foods
- Use celery within a week of purchase for optimal freshness
